From April 29, the northeast monsoon will spread to the whole northern and northern central regions, according to the National Centre for Hydro-meteorological Forecasting.

Vietnam’s northern region has been forecasted to experience cooler weather
On April 28-29, northern and northern central localities would see rain of 30-80 mm over 24 hours. The temperature in the regions would sharply fall to 21-23 degrees centigrade. Some mountainous areas would experience the temperature of 19-21 degrees centigrade.
Whirlwinds and hail have also been warned in some areas during rain.
Nguyen Van Huong, head of the Weather Forecasting Department under the National Centre for Hydro-meteorological Forecasting, reported that the northern region would still face light cold weather in early May.
The southern region is witnessing hot weather with temperatures of 36 degrees centigrade. From April 29, the region would see the temperature fall.
